    BlogForever D2.6: Data Extraction Methodology

    Get PDF
    This report outlines an inquiry into the area of web data extraction, conducted within the context of blog preservation. The report reviews theoretical advances and practical developments for implementing data extraction. The inquiry is extended through an experiment that demonstrates the effectiveness and feasibility of implementing some of the suggested approaches. More specifically, the report discusses an approach based on unsupervised machine learning that employs the RSS feeds and HTML representations of blogs. It outlines the possibilities of extracting semantics available in blogs and demonstrates the benefits of exploiting available standards such as microformats and microdata. The report proceeds to propose a methodology for extracting and processing blog data to further inform the design and development of the BlogForever platform

    Role of mashups, social networking platforms and semantic in revolutionizing web integration: Key insights and enterprise implications

    Get PDF
    The article examines the emergence and role of mashups in integrating data across the web, how social networking platforms penetrated the web by adding social experiences and how they helped in web integration, while solving some of the issues of mashups. We also discuss how semantic markups evolved in parallel, trying to bring in structured data and why social networking platforms need semantics for building the social graph of users. We take the case of Facebook‟s Open Graph protocol and discuss how semantic markups enhanced web integration by simplifying the process of creating mashups, giving more personalized experiences to the users. Finally, we present an integrated view of the role of mashups, social networking platforms and semantics from the angle of web integration and the insights that enterprises can learn from them

    Supporting users tasks with personal information management and web forms augmentation

    Get PDF
    Currently, many tasks performed on the Web prompt users to provide personal information through forms. Despite the fact that most users are familiarized with this kind of interaction technique, the use of Web forms is not always straightforward. Indeed, some users might need assistance to understand labels and complex data format required to fill in form fields that, quite often, vary from a Web site to another even when requesting similar data. Filling in forms can be tedious and repetitive as many Web sites request similar information. In this work we analyze user's interactions with Web forms and propose an approach for enhancing Web forms using client-side adaptation techniques in order to assist users to fill in Web forms. As the use of Web forms is closely related to the management of personal information our approach includes the support for data exchange between user's personal information management systems (PIMs) and third-party Web forms.     Social Media Roadmaps. Exploring the futures triggered by social media.

    Get PDF
    Social media refers to a combination of three elements: content, user communities and Web 2.0 technologies. This foresight report presents six roadmaps of the anticipated developments of social media in three themes: society, companies, and local environment. One of the roadmaps, the meta-roadmap, is the synthesis of them all. The society sub-roadmap explores societal participation through communities. There are three sub-roadmaps relating to companies: interacting with companies through communities, social media in work environment, and social media enhanced shopping. The local environment sub-roadmap looks at social media in local environment. The roadmapping process was carried out through two workshops at VTT. The results of the report are crystallized into five main development lines triggered by social media. First development line is transparency referring to its increasing role in society, both with positive and negative consequences. The second development line is the rise of ubiquitous participatory communication model. This refers to an increase of two-directional and community-based interactivity in every field, where it has some added value. The third development is reflexive empowerment. This refers to the role of social media as an enabler of grass-root community collaboration. The fourth development line is the duality personalization/fragmentation vs. mass effects/integration. Personalization /fragmentation emphasises the tailoring of the web services and content. This development is counterweighted by mass effects/integration, like the formation of super-nodes in the web. The fifth development line is the new relations of physical and virtual worlds. This development line highlights the idea that practices induced by social media, e.g. communication, participation, co-creation, feedback and rating, will get more common in daily environment, and that virtual and physical worlds will be more and more interlinked.</p

    From Keyword Search to Exploration: How Result Visualization Aids Discovery on the Web

    No full text
    A key to the Web's success is the power of search. The elegant way in which search results are returned is usually remarkably effective. However, for exploratory search in which users need to learn, discover, and understand novel or complex topics, there is substantial room for improvement. Human computer interaction researchers and web browser designers have developed novel strategies to improve Web search by enabling users to conveniently visualize, manipulate, and organize their Web search results. This monograph offers fresh ways to think about search-related cognitive processes and describes innovative design approaches to browsers and related tools. For instance, while key word search presents users with results for specific information (e.g., what is the capitol of Peru), other methods may let users see and explore the contexts of their requests for information (related or previous work, conflicting information), or the properties that associate groups of information assets (group legal decisions by lead attorney). We also consider the both traditional and novel ways in which these strategies have been evaluated. From our review of cognitive processes, browser design, and evaluations, we reflect on the future opportunities and new paradigms for exploring and interacting with Web search results
